Can GeForce GTX 1060 run Kittens of Fear?

Great

The GeForce GTX 1060 handles Kittens of Fear well at 1080p, delivering approximately 254 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 191 FPS.

Kittens of FearGeForce GTX 1060 FPS Data

Quality1080p1440p4K
Low397 fps298 fps159 fps
Medium318 fps238 fps127 fps
High254 fps191 fps102 fps
Ultra207 fps155 fps83 fps

Estimated FPS · actual performance may vary based on drivers and settings

About

Kittens of Fear, released in 2020, is an intriguing indie adventure game that blends fast-paced mechanics with a horror theme, all while being completely jump-scare free. Players navigate a whimsically creepy environment filled with feline-themed frights, making it notable for its unique take on horror gaming that appeals to a wide audience, including those who may not typically enjoy the genre.
